It is derived from the Latin word “felix,” which means “fortunate” or “lucky.” The biblical significance of the name Felix can be seen in the story of Felix, a Roman governor who encountered the apostle Paul.

Felix was the governor of Judea during the first century AD and is mentioned in the New Testament in the book of Acts. In Acts 24, we learn that Felix was married to Drusilla, a Jewish woman, and that he had a reputation for being a corrupt and unjust ruler. Despite his flaws, Felix was intrigued by the teachings of Paul and often listened to him speak about faith in Christ.

One famous person named Felix is Felix Mendelssohn, a renowned composer and musician from the Romantic era. Mendelssohn’s music is known for its lyrical beauty and emotional depth, reflecting the joyful spirit often associated with the name Felix. Another notable figure with this name is Felix Baumgartner, an Austrian skydiver who became famous for his record-breaking freefall from the stratosphere. Baumgartner’s daring feat captured the world’s attention and solidified his place in history.

In popular culture, the name Felix has been used in various forms, from characters in literature and film to fictional superheroes. One well-known example is Felix the Cat, a beloved cartoon character created in the early 20th century. Felix the Cat is known for his mischievous antics and playful personality, embodying the lightheartedness and joy often associated with the name Felix.

In the Bible, the name Felix is of Latin origin and means “happy” or “fortunate.” It is derived from the word “felicitas,” which conveys the idea of good luck or prosperity. Felix is mentioned in the New Testament in the book of Acts, where he is described as a Roman governor who heard the apostle Paul’s defense. Despite knowing the truth of Paul’s innocence, Felix kept him imprisoned for two years, hoping for a bribe. This biblical character represents the complexities of human nature and the struggle between doing what is right and succumbing to worldly temptations.
